Q: Is 7,340,265 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 7,340,265 is not a prime number.

Why is 7,340,265 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 7340265 can be evenly divided by 1 3 5 9 15 45 163,117 489,351 815,585 1,468,053 2,446,755 and 7,340,265, with no remainder.

Since 7,340,265 cannot be divided by just 1 and 7,340,265, it is not a prime number.
